Output 7d612005f4d756f9d427a531ac0038e7966029250bbefd24020564bc5f2bee59:5

value
63000286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593af27e6374846755767c09800e3623662d0f6a OP_EQUAL
address
39ppgLqLRzvF6YaJYZSQ25jfsaGuGUzvqW
transaction
7d612005f4d756f9d427a531ac0038e7966029250bbefd24020564bc5f2bee59
spent
true